Southbridge...Fred I. Thompson, 86, of Main Street, died December 7, 2017, after being stricken ill at home. He is survived by his daughter and son-in-law Lisa A. and Steven Lamica of Woodstock, and their children Derek Lamica of Woodstock, and Marissa Cournoyer and her husband Westley of Sturbridge. He also considered as his children Michael Lee and his wife Doris of Woodstock, Kenneth Lee and his wife Debra of Brookfield,  John "Scott" Lee of Southbridge, William C. Lee and his wife Bonita of North Carolina, Shirley Yanka and her husband Paul of Southbridge, and Rosemary "Debbie"  Lee and her fiance Keith McDonald of Holland, and their children as his grandchildren. He was predeceased by his longtime companion Jackie Lee who died in November 2007, and a son Fred L. Thompson, Jr. 
Fred was born in Jackman, Maine, December 31, 1930, and has lived in this area for most of his life. He was a veteran of  the US Navy and US Air Force serving in the Korean War.  He worked for T.P.Morin as a painter for many years, and was a former employee of the American Optical Co. After his retirement, he was a school crossing guard for Charlton Street School area for many years.
He enjoyed  walking, cooking, and shopping at Big Bunny. He was very fond of his pet bird that he had for many years.
